Is PayID safe for casino withdrawals?
Yes, it is safer than using a credit card or e-wallet. PayID uses the NPP network, which is the same system banks use for instant transfers. You are not giving the casino your bank account number. You are just giving them a unique identifier (your phone number). From what I have seen, it is one of the most secure methods available.

Why I Still Avoid Most Pokies (And You Should Too)
I know this is a casino article, and people love pokies. But if you are using payid withdrawal casinos australia 2026 instant pay to play pokies with a 96% RTP, you are leaving money on the table. The house edge on pokies is massive compared to Blackjack or Video Poker. I have seen players deposit $200, play a pokie for 10 minutes, and lose it all. Then they blame the casino. No, blame the game.
If you must play pokies, look for the ones with the highest RTP. I have found ‘Mega Joker’ (NetEnt) at 99% RTP and ‘Blood Suckers’ (NetEnt) at 98%. But even then, the volatility is high. You can lose 20 spins in a row. With Blackjack, you can use basic strategy and reduce the house edge to 0.5%. That is a 99.5% RTP. It is a no-brainer.
